A new family of exact solutions of the scalar Helmholtz equation is presented. The 0, 0 order of this family represents a new mathematical model for the fundamental mode of a propagating Gaussian beam. We examine the merits of using prolate spheroidal wave functions (PSWFs) as basis functions when solving hyperbolic PDEs using pseudospectral methods. The relevant approximation theory is reviewed and some new approximation results in Sobolev spaces are established. We present new results on RR Lyrae stars and anomalous Cepheids in the Draco dwarf spheroidal galaxy. We have increased the number of double-mode RR Lyrae stars and found three new anomalous Cepheids. With period-magnitude and period-amplitude diagrams, we discuss the Oosterhoff classification of Draco. We examine stochastic temperature fluctuations of the cosmic background radiation (CBR) arising via the Sachs-Wolfe effect from gravitational wave perturbations produced in the early universe. We consider spatially flat, perturbed FRW models that begin with an inflationary phase, followed by a mixed phase containing both radiation and dust. The spheroidal wave functions, which are the solutions to the Helmholtz equation in spheroidal coordinates, are notoriously difficult to compute. Because of this, practically no programming language comes equipped with the means to compute them. This makes problems that require their use hard to tackle.
